Nigerian international and new Wolverhampton Wanderers signing,Tolu Arokodare , has humorously claimed he has "all the experience" needed to pilot an aircraft. The jest was part of a broader announcement regarding his ambitious plan to acquire a private jet.
The striker, who was recently crowned the winner of the prestigious 2025 Ebony Shoe award for the best African player in the Belgian league before his move to the Premier League, took to his Snapchat to share his future goals. After a period of significant professional success and a high-profile transfer, he revealed his intention to purchase a private jet, citing the extensive travel demands of a modern footballer.
In a witty follow-up post, he quipped about his newfound "experience," writing, “I think I have all the experience I need to land a plane because of the way I’ve been flying since the start of this month.” This clever pun appears to be a double entendre, referencing both his actual frequent flights and his exceptional form on the pitch, where he has been "flying" past opponents.

The conversation took an amusing turn when he directly addressed Nigeria’s global Afrobeat sensation, Davido, in the comments. Acknowledging the singer's own lavish acquisition, he wrote, “Davido you Dey try no worry,” which loosely translates to a commendation meaning "Davido, you've done well, don't worry." This friendly nod recognizes Davido’s well-publicized ownership of a private jet, positioning it as a source of inspiration.
